Luxembourg is the only country in the world that offers free...
Luxembourg is the only country in the world that offers free trains, buses tramways (except for first class). But still there is some space and it is not crowded.
The way to the airport is short.
All leisure types are available (museums, parks,…)

The city is great, it's so varied with the park, historical...
The city is great, it's so varied with the park, historical buildings, that it's just fun to walk around. The casemates are interesting and there is a lot to see.
Would recommend anyone going into nature as well, I hiked part of the Mullerthal trail (second part), which was a bit tough, but absolutely stunning. It's in the Little Switzerland area and really deserves that name. A bus gets you there in about an hour, definitely worth it.

Luxembourg is a small, clean, safe, easy, beautiful city.
Luxembourg is a small, clean, safe, easy, beautiful city. I used the (free) tram like it was a hop on hop off bus. I did a city walking tour and an art tour. I had pre-booked a Petrusse casements tour in English.
The tourist office was helpful. They told me about the art tour which I had not seen online.
Fort Thungen is open Wednesday evenings. The National museum and City museum are open late on Thursdays. Villa Vauban is open until 9pm on Fridays.
Not much goes on for tourists in Luxembourg on Mondays. I spent two of my six days (Sun/Mon) in Trier where all of the Roman sites are open on Mondays. The train to Trier is six euros RT, 45 minutes away. WOW did I do a lot of walking between Trier's Roman sites. If I had a do-over I'd buy a Trier bus pass.
